The Southern Connecticut Owls (also Southern Connecticut State Owls and SCSU Owls) are the athletic teams that represent Southern Connecticut State University, located in New Haven, Connecticut, in NCAA Division II intercollegiate sports. The Owls' 17 athletic teams, seven for men and 10 for women, compete as members of either the Northeast-10 Conference or the Eastern College Athletic Conference. SCSU has been a member of the NE-10 since 2000.

There have been 10 NCAA National Championship Teams at Southern, as well as 75 NCAA Individual Champions in the sports of Track and Field, Swimming and Gymnastics.

Southern Connecticut State University is a Division II college football team located in New Haven, Connecticut. The team is known as the Southern Connecticut State Owls and competes in the Northeast-10 Conference. The Owls have a rich history of success, with multiple conference championships and playoff appearances. The team plays their home games at Jess Dow Field, which has a seating capacity of 5,500. The team's colors are blue and white, and their mascot is an owl named Talon. The Southern Connecticut State Owls are known for their hard-hitting defense and explosive offense, making them a formidable opponent for any team they face. The team is led by head coach Tom Godek, who has been with the program since 2014.
